Summary

 

National Jewish Health is currently seeking either a Lab Technician or Lab Researcher to join the Alper Lab. The laboratory is investigating the mechanisms that control persistent inflammation and chronic inflammatory disease using lung disease and myeloid leukemia models. The lab researcher is expected to have experience investigating immune cell function using cell culture and animal models.
